N.S.Shekhawat J. (Oral)

1. The petitioners have filed the present revision petition against the impugned judgment dated 24.09.2012 passed by the Court of Additional Sessions Judge (Fast Track Court), Patiala and the judgment of conviction and order of sentence dated 09.03.2010 passed by the Court of Additional Chief Judicial Magistrate, Patiala, whereby the petitioners were convicted and sentenced as under:-

2. The brief facts of the case are that a complaint was made by Karaj Singh s/o Kundan Singh r/o Village Alipur Tehsil and Distt. Patiala to the effect that he was a constable in Punjab Police at Faridkot in the year 1992, but on account of his sickness he absented from his duty and as such his services were terminated.
